SIMATIC S7-400 6ES7431-1KF00-0AB0 Isolated Analog Input Module SM 431
Key Technical Specifications
- Supply voltage: No external load voltage L+ required; draws max. 350 mA from the 5 V DC backplane bus.
- Power loss: Typical 1.8 W, ensuring efficient operation.
- Analog inputs: 8 channels for voltage/current, plus 4 channels for resistance measurement (0–600 Ω, usable up to 500 Ω).
- Destruction limits: Max. 50 V for voltage input; max. 50 mA (40 mA continuous) for current input.
- Constant measurement current: 1.67 mA for resistance-type transmitters.
- Input ranges (voltage): 1–5 V (200 kΩ), ±1 V (200 kΩ), ±10 V (200 kΩ) – all supported.
- Input ranges (current): ±20 mA and 4–20 mA with 80 Ω input resistance.
- Resistance ranges: 0–600 Ω (usable up to 500 Ω) with 2-, 3-, or 4-wire connection.
- Cable length: Shielded cables up to 200 m max.
- Resolution: 13-bit with overrange, including sign.
- Integration time: Parameterizable; basic conversion time 23/25 ms; integration time 16.7/20 ms.
- Interference suppression: For 50/60 Hz, ensuring stable readings in industrial environments.
- Module execution time: 184/200 ms (all channels released).
- Temperature error: ±0.02 %/K for resistance; ±0.007 %/K for other ranges.
- Operational error limits: Voltage ±1.0 % (±1 V), ±0.6 % (±10 V), ±0.7 % (1–5 V); Current ±1.0 %; Resistance ±1.25 % (0–500 Ω).
- Basic error limits (at 25 °C): Voltage ±0.7 % (±1 V), ±0.4 % (±10 V), ±0.5 % (1–5 V); Current ±0.7 %; Resistance ±0.8 %.
- Diagnostics: No diagnostics function.
- Potential separation: Isolated between channels and backplane bus (tested at 2120 V DC bus-to-analog, 500 V DC bus-to-ground, 2120 V DC analog-to-ground).
- Isolation tested: 2120 V DC (bus to analog), 500 V DC (bus to ground), 2120 V DC (analog to ground).
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
-
Q: Does this module support 2-wire transmitters without external power?
No, 2-wire transmitters require an external supply; the module does not provide load voltage L+. -
Q: Can I connect resistance sensors?
Yes, it supports 0–600 Ω resistance with 2-, 3-, or 4-wire connections (usable up to 500 Ω). -
Q: What is the maximum cable length for analog signals?
You can use shielded cables up to 200 meters. -
Q: Is the module isolated from the backplane bus?
Yes, it provides full isolation between channels and the backplane bus (tested at 2120 V DC). -
Q: What is the conversion time per channel?
The basic conversion time is 23/25 ms (selectable for 50/60 Hz). -
Q: Does it support thermocouples or RTDs?
No, it only handles voltage, current, and resistance (not thermocouples or RTDs). -
